z Thanksgiving Lunch in the Classrooms z
Students had lunch in their classrooms today, Wednesday, 11-21-07. They were dressed in school
made costumes as Pilgrim or Native American children. Dessert was pumpkin or a fruit pie provided
by the weekly snack families. Students started a Thanksgiving packet which they put in their
backpacks to finish up during the holidays with their families. These may be kept at home as a
special Thanksgiving present.

Celebrity Readers Come to YG
On November 13, 2007,
fifteen Celebrity
Readers, including the
Oregon Duck, came to
Yujin Gakuen to read to
various classes. To our
first grade classes, we
were honored to have
Mark Christensen, Pilot,
and father of Kira (5th),
Marisa (3rd), and Drew
(K), Johann Schneider,
Policeman (Garrett 4th),
and Rick Apker and
Dan Finney, Firefighters,
both Kinder parents.
Also visiting Yujin
Gakuen on Tuesday
were Superintendent
George Russell, Mayor
Kitty Piercy, YG
Assistant Principal,
Carolyn Hopkins, Kim
Stark KEZI News
Anchor, Valerie Steele,
Radio Personality, Rod
Cullen, Firefighter, Eric
Hubbard, Police Officer,
Dennis Nakata, Radio
Personality and Golf
Coach, and the U of O
Cheerleaders. The
Oregon Duck was
scheduled for the first
grade class, but he was
delayed, probably with
all the picture taking,
and never made it to
room 13. Thank you to
Ruby for contacting all
our Celebrity Readers
and inviting them to our
school. All photos are
available on our website.
